Technical considerations are the responsibility of who?
The Pathfinder
What are the seven selection factors in reference to technical considerations?
Size of HLP (OR TDP), Landing formations, surface conditions, obstacles, approach and departure routes, atmospheric conditions, and type of load
What are the factors that are the basis for size of the HLP (TDP)?
(SNAP) Size/type of A/C, Night or Day operations, Atmospheric Conditions, Pilot/unit proficiency
What is the diameter of the TDP for the OH-6, OH-58, MH-6, AH-6, and UH-72A?
25 Meters (Army Skid A/C)
What is the diameter of the TDP for the AH-1W/Z, UH-1N/Y?
35 Meters (Marine Corps Skid A/C)
What is the diameter of the TDP for the AH-64, UH-60A/LM, and SH-60?
50 Meters (All 60 series A/C)
What is the diameter of the TDP for all CH A/C to include the MV/CV-22B (OSPREY)?
80 Meters (ALL CH A/C)
What is the diameter of the TDP for ALL slingload A/C (Daytime), A/C of unknown origin (or unreported what is enroute to you), A/C in formation utilizing Land-Safe System?
100 Meters
What is the diameter of the TDP for all Slingload A/C using longlines?
125 Meters
What is the diameter of the TDP for all Slingload A/C (Nighttime), A/C w/ Sling Load utilizing Land-Safe System?
150 Meters

What are the ideal surface conditions for a HLS?
Firm enough to support the weight of the aircraft and free of loose sand, snow, or debris
What is a way to determine the firmness of the HLS surface?
Alabama boot stomp, heel cannot sink more than 2 inches
What are the Four "R"s of obstacles near the site? (anything that is 18 inches high, wide, or deep)
Remove, Reduce, Red (mark in red), Radio (advise pilot)
What is considered a surface obstacle in addition to the Four "R"s?
Ground slope
True or false, It is okay to land an aircraft on a down-slope as long as you approach from the appropriate side and from the low side.
False. NEVER land an aircraft down-slope if at all possible
What is the ground slope that all A/C can land on and no advisory is required?
7 degrees or less
What A/C MUST terminate at a hover when the slope exceeds 7 degrees?
OH and UH A/C that utilize skids for landing
True or False. All UH and OH A/C that utilize wheels and skids MUST terminate at a hover for landing when the slope is greater than 7 degrees.
False. Only UH and OH with skids must terminate at a hover
What A/C are capable of landing on slopes between 7 and 15 degrees with an advisory?
large UH and CH A/C
If the slope exceeds __________, all A/C must terminate at a hover.
15 degrees
What is the slope formula?
(difference in elevation/horizontal distance)X57.3
